Top 5 Books Apps Performance in Turkey Q2 2022
Examining the performance of the top 5 books apps in Turkey during Q2 2022, based on download, revenue, and active user metrics.
In the second quarter of 2022, the top five books applications in Turkey saw varying tr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ides valuable insights into the performance of these apps on a unified platform.
Storytel - Audiobooks Library from Storytel Sweden AB experienced a steady incre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$31K in late April. Weekly downloads fluctuated, reaching a low of 8.1K in mid-June, before climbing back to 11.7K by the end of the quarter. Active users showed a slight decline from 318K in late March to around 299K by the end of June.
GALATEA: Novels & Audiobooks, published by Inkitt, saw significant growth in weekly revenue early in the quarter, peaking at $3.8K in early May before tapering off to around $468 by the end of June. Downloads surged to 4.7K in late April but dropped sharply to 239 by the end of the quarter. Active users followed a similar trend, peaking at 16.2K in late April and declining to around 8K by the end of June.
Kidly: Bedtime Books, Sleep from Scate maintained a consistent performance with weekly revenue peaking at $711 in mid-June. Downloads rem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 3.1K and 4K throughout the quarter. Active users steadily increased from 8.2K in late March to around 12.5K by the end of June.
Audible, Inc.'s Audible: Audio Entertainment demonstrated modest growth in weekly revenue, peaking at $771 in early June. Downloads showed a gradual increase, reaching up to 491 by mid-June.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ating around 2K throughout the quarter.
Lastly, Fabula: Audiobook Summaries published by BIR YUDUM KITAP YAYINCILIK ANONIM SIRKETI saw a significant rise in weekly revenue towards the end of the quarter, peaking at $731 in late June. Downloads experienced a notable increase, reaching 3.6K in mid-June. Active users also grew steadily, peaking at 18.1K in mid-June before slightly declining to 17.7K by the end of the quarter.
